Introduction

Ylang ylang essential oil is derived from the flowers of the Cananga odorata tree, which is native to the tropical regions of Asia. Known for its intoxicating floral scent and numerous therapeutic properties, this oil has been used for centuries in various cultures for its benefits in promoting relaxation and beauty. In this article, we will delve into the fascinating world of ylang ylang essential oil and explore its role in enhancing both physical beauty and emotional harmony.

The Origins and Extraction Process

Ylang ylang essential oil has a rich history that dates back centuries. Originally found in the rainforests of Indonesia, this fragrant flower quickly gained popularity for its mesmerizing scent. The extraction process involves carefully handpicking the blossoms and subjecting them to steam distillation. This method preserves the essential compounds of the flower, resulting in a potent oil that captures its true essence.

Enhancing Beauty Naturally

1. Nourishing and Hydrating Properties

Ylang ylang essential oil possesses exceptional hydrating properties, making it a valuable addition to skincare routines. Its moisturizing effects replenish dry and dull skin, leaving it soft, supple, and rejuvenated. Incorporating ylang ylang oil into your skincare regimen can help combat the signs of aging, such as fine lines and wrinkles, promoting a more youthful complexion.

2. Balancing Sebum Production

Excessive sebum production can lead to oily skin and clogged pores. Ylang ylang essential oil acts as a natural regulator, helping to balance oil production and prevent breakouts. By controlling sebum levels, this oil allows the skin to maintain its natural moisture barrier without becoming excessively oily or dry.

3. Anti-Inflammatory and Antioxidant Properties

Inflammation and oxidative stress often contribute to skin problems such as acne, eczema, and premature aging. Ylang ylang essential oil contains anti-inflammatory and antioxidant compounds that help reduce redness, irritation, and free radical damage. By soothing and protecting the skin, it promotes healing and helps maintain a healthy, youthful appearance.

Promoting Emotional Harmony

1. Stress Relief and Relaxation

Ylang ylang essential oil is widely recognized for its ability to promote relaxation and relieve stress. Its delicate floral aroma has a profoundly calming effect on the mind, helping to reduce anxiety and induce a sense of tranquility. Diffusing ylang ylang oil in your space or adding a few drops to a warm bath can create a peaceful atmosphere and provide much-needed relief from daily stressors.

2. Mood Enhancement and Aphrodisiac Qualities

The enchanting scent of ylang ylang essential oil possesses mood-enhancing properties, making it an excellent choice for aromatherapy. It has been used for decades to alleviate feelings of sadness, anger, and frustration, promoting an overall sense of emotional well-being. Additionally, ylang ylang oil is believed to have aphrodisiac qualities, enhancing sensuality and intimacy.

3. Regulating Blood Pressure and Heart Rate

Research suggests that ylang ylang essential oil may have a positive impact on cardiovascular health. Inhaling this oil has been shown to help regulate blood pressure and heart rate, promoting a healthier cardiovascular system. By reducing stress and anxiety, ylang ylang oil indirectly supports heart health and overall well-being.

Incorporating Ylang Ylang Essential Oil Into Your Routine

1. Aromatherapy

Aromatherapy is one of the most popular ways to enjoy the benefits of ylang ylang essential oil. You can add a few drops to a diffuser, allowing the fragrance to permeate your space and create a calming ambiance. Alternatively, blend ylang ylang oil with carrier oils like jojoba or coconut oil and apply it to pulse points for a subtle, personal fragrance.

2. Skincare

To harness the beauty-enhancing properties of ylang ylang essential oil, you can add a few drops to your favorite moisturizer, face mask, or facial oil. Be sure to perform a patch test before applying it to your face to ensure compatibility with your skin. Alternatively, consider seeking skincare products that contain ylang ylang oil as a key ingredient for optimal benefits.

Precautions and Final Thoughts

While ylang ylang essential oil offers numerous benefits, it is crucial to exercise caution when using concentrated plant extracts. Some individuals may experience skin irritation, especially if the oil is used undiluted or in excessive amounts. Pregnant women and individuals with sensitive skin should consult a healthcare professional before incorporating ylang ylang oil into their routine.
